Understanding Propecia and its Uses

Propecia, containing finasteride, is an oral medication primarily used to treat male pattern baldness (androgenetic alopecia). It works by inhibiting the enzyme 5-alpha-reductase, which converts testosterone to dihydrotestosterone (DHT). High DHT levels contribute significantly to hair follicle miniaturization and eventual hair loss.

How Propecia Works

By reducing DHT levels in the scalp, Propecia helps slow down or even stop further hair loss. Many men experience regrowth of existing thinner hair. It’s important to understand that Propecia affects *future* hair loss; it doesn’t restore already lost hair.

Beyond Hair Loss

Propecia and BPH

Finasteride, the active ingredient in Propecia, is also used to treat benign prostatic hyperplasia (BPH), an enlarged prostate gland. In higher doses than used for hair loss, it reduces prostate size and improves urinary symptoms associated with BPH. Note that the dosage is different for this condition.

The Risks of Buying Propecia from Unverified Sources

Avoid purchasing Propecia from unverified online pharmacies. Counterfeit medications are a significant concern. These fake pills may contain incorrect dosages, inactive ingredients, or even harmful substances. This poses serious health risks.

Lack of quality control is another major issue. Reputable pharmacies maintain strict standards for storage and handling, ensuring medication potency and safety. Unverified sources often lack these controls, potentially leading to degraded or ineffective medication.

You also risk privacy violations. Unsecure websites may collect and misuse your personal and financial data. This includes your medical history and payment details. Choose reputable online pharmacies with strong security protocols.

Finally, consider potential legal ramifications. Purchasing medication from unauthorized sellers might violate local laws and regulations. Stick to approved channels to avoid penalties.

Potential Side Effects and Precautions of Propecia

Consult your doctor before starting Propecia, especially if you have a history of liver disease or are planning to father a child.

Common Side Effects

  • Decreased libido
  • Erectile dysfunction
  • Ejaculation disorders
  • Breast tenderness or enlargement (gynecomastia)

These side effects are usually mild and temporary, often resolving upon cessation of treatment. However, report any persistent or bothersome symptoms to your physician immediately.

Less Common, but Serious Side Effects

While rare, Propecia has been associated with more serious side effects. These include:

  • Depression
  • Allergic reactions (rash, itching, swelling)
  • Liver problems (jaundice, abdominal pain)

Seek immediate medical attention if you experience any of these.

Precautions

  1. Pregnancy: Propecia is contraindicated in women and children. Avoid contact with crushed or broken tablets. Women who are pregnant or may become pregnant should not handle this medication.
  2. Drug Interactions: Inform your doctor about all medications, supplements, and herbal remedies you are taking. Propecia may interact with other drugs.
  3. Underlying Health Conditions: Always disclose any pre-existing health conditions to your doctor before starting Propecia, especially liver or prostate problems.
  4. Monitoring: Regular checkups with your doctor are recommended to monitor your progress and address any potential side effects.
